Experience the Magic: A Sneak Peek into Mickey’s Not-So-Scary Halloween Party

    Disney shares details for Mickey’s Not-So-Scary Halloween Party. Here’s what to expect

    BAY LAKE, Fla. – Just months before Mickey’s Not-So-Scary Halloween Party kicks off, Disney is sharing new details on its popular fall event.

    This year, the separate ticketed event at Magic Kingdom begins on Aug. 15 and runs select nights through Oct. 31.

    As reported by the Disney Parks Blog, the event will feature a variety of attractions such as unique shows, Halloween-themed treats and drinks, photo opportunities, limited-edition products, character meetings, and ample opportunities for trick-or-treating.

    One of the highlights will be the joint appearance of Mickey and Minnie in their Halloween outfits at Town Square Theater, marking the first time they will greet visitors together. Furthermore, Disney Villains will be wandering the streets during the event, adding to the spooky atmosphere.

    To enhance the experience for young attendees, the popular Mickey’s Boo-To-You Halloween Parade will be held at 8:15 p.m., giving families with children plenty of time to enjoy the festivities. For those looking to catch the parade at a later time, there will also be a second showing at 11:15 p.m.

    Disney also said to expect a new dance party with the music and moves of “Zombies 4” and certain attractions will be getting a “Halloween treatment.”

    In addition to festive candy apples and popcorn guests can always find in the park, chefs are plotting and planning a new menu of specialty Halloween food and drink for even the most frightening of appetites. (Disney Parks)

    Disney will also release a foodie guide menu at a later time.


    And of course, Disney’s Not-So-Spooky Spectacular fireworks show and the Hocus Pocus Villain Spelltacular stage show will be back.
